`K_(b)` for `NH_(4)OH` is `1.8 xx 10^(-5)`. The `[overset(Theta)OH]` of `0.1 M NH_(4)OH` isA. `5.0 xx 10^(-2)`B. `4.20 xx 10^(-3)`C. `1.34 xx 10^(-3)`D. `1.8 xx 10^(-6)` |
|
Answer» Correct Answer - C `K_(b) = 1.8 xx 10^(-5)` `pK_(b) = 4.7447` `pOH_(W_(B)) = (1)/(2) (pK_(b) - log 0.1)` `= (1)/(2) (4.7447 +1) = 2.87`. `[overset(Theta)OH] = "Antilog" (-2.87)` `= "Antilog" (-2-0.87 + 1-1)` `= "Antilog" (bar(3).13)` `= 1.34 xx 10^(-3)` |
